A book talk is a short, informal presentation about a book with the goal of convincing other people to read it. Like book talks, they tend to be short, typically between 30 seconds and 2 minutes. A book trailer is different than a traditional book talk in that it uses conventions typical of movie trailers to advertise or promote interest in a particular book, rather than a single person talking up a book.
